Japan’s April spot LNG price down to USD 7.6 per mmBtu
The average price of spot LNG imported into Japan that was contracted in April was at US$7.6/MMBtu, down from US$8/MMBtu in March, the country’s Ministry of Economy, Trade and Industry (METI) said on Thursday.
Spot liquefied natural gas cargoes booked earlier and arriving in April averaged US$7.9/MMBtu, up from US$7.6/MMBtu the month before, METI said.
Only spot LNG cargoes are taken into account in this assessment, excluding short, medium and long-term contract cargoes, as well as those linked to a particular price index.
